How to be saved

How do people become “saved” and “born again” Christians? How can you receive eternal life so that you will be sure to go to be with God when you die? A widely distributed Christian tract says the following is what the Bible requires.

  1. Admit that you are a sinner.

    The Bible says, “For all have sinned and come short of the glory of God” (Romans 3:23).

  2. Know that God has already provided for your salvation.

    “For God so loved the world that he gave his only begotten Son [Jesus Christ] that whosoever believeth in him should not perish but have everlasting life” (John 3:16).

  3. Know that you cannot save yourself.

    “Not by works of righteousness which we have done but according to his mercy he saved us” (Titus 3:5).

  4. Ask Jesus Christ to save you.

    “For whosoever shall call upon the name of the Lord shall be saved” (Romans 10:13) and “Believe on the Lord Jesus Christ, and thou shalt be saved” (Acts 16:31).

  5. Proclaim Jesus before others.

    “If thou shall confess with thy mouth the Lord Jesus, and shalt believe in thine heart that God hath raised him from the dead, thou shall be saved. For with the heart man believeth unto righteousness: and with the mouth confession is made unto salvation” (Romans 10:9, 10).

What saves you is not any good works you do, but God’s grace through your faith in Christ (Ephesians 2:8-9). Decide right now to repent of your sin and put your faith in Jesus Christ to save you. Jesus died for our sins and rose from the dead to bring us into a right relationship with God (Romans 4:24-25).

Often, preachers get people to say a “sinner’s prayer” like the one below. But prayers like this do not save you — they are simply a verbal indication that you acknowledge that Jesus died for your sins and you are willing to follow Him as your Lord and Savior.
